Step 1
Wash and drain the meat including the pig trotters.
Step 2
In a large cooking pot, heat the vegetable oil and add in the beef and goat meat, and the pig trotters. Cook until browned.
Step 3
Chop and add in the garlic, chili pepper and onions. Stir to let them cook.
Step 4
Add in the cassareep, cinnamon sticks, orange peel, brown sugar, salt, and thyme.
Step 5
Finally, add in the water to cover all the ingredients and stir well. Let it come to a boil.
Step 6
Once the pot is boiling you will need to skim any scum from the top of the pot and then reduce the heat to low.
Step 7
Cover the pot and leave to cook for 3 hours, checking on it to skim any excess scum.
Step 8
After 3 hours, the broth will have reduced to a thicker, rich, aromatic sauce. Stir to check you are happy with the consistency and cook longer if required.
Step 9
Serve up 6 portions leaving any leftovers to be reheated in true Guyanese fashion. Cut up some thick white bread and serve on the side.
